Shakshuka is like a warm hug in my kitchen. It starts with the sizzle of garlic and the tang of harissa. Then, the soft crack of eggs in a spicy tomato sauce makes it special. It’s not just a meal; it’s a cozy embrace.
My grandmother used to make it, mixing Tunisian spices with Israeli traditions. This blend of cultures makes shakshuka a favorite worldwide. It’s a dish that brings people together.
Imagine a mosaic of flavors. Potatoes, squash, and peppers blend with fennel and cumin. When the eggs rise, they become the dish’s heart. They invite you to enjoy every bite.
Shakshuka is perfect for any time. It’s great for a quiet brunch or a big gathering. Its flavors will make you feel right at home.
Key Takeaways
- Shakshuka’s roots trace to North Africa, blending Tunisian and Middle Eastern cuisine traditions.
- Serves 4 people in 30 minutes with ingredients like potatoes, butternut squash, and 3 mixed peppers.
- Vegetarian, gluten-free, and budget-friendly—perfect for any dietary need.
- Its protein-rich eggs and spiced tomato base make it a nourishing meal day or night.
- Simple to adapt: swap eggs for tofu, or add beans for extra heartiness.
What is Shakshuka?
Shakshuka is more than a dish; it’s a story. It comes from the lively markets and kitchens of North African food traditions. This spiced tomato dish has a long history.
Its name, “mixture,” hints at its simple beginnings. Cooks mixed whatever they had. Over time, it picked up Mediterranean flavors and spices. Now, it stands for resilience and sharing.
The History of Shakshuka
Shakshuka’s roots are in North African kitchens. Berber and Arabic traditions shaped it early on. By the 20th century, it became a hit in Israel.
Its story is one of cultural exchange. Ingredients like smoky paprika and tomatoes blended together. Each bite tells a story of Tunisian and Moroccan traditions.
Cultural Significance in Different Regions
In Israel, it’s a beloved breakfast dish. It’s served with bread and laughter. In Tunisia, it’s a weekend brunch favorite, enjoyed together.
For many, it’s a way to connect with their heritage. The spices and the sizzle of the pan are part of a larger story of belonging.
Key Ingredients in Shakshuka
Every great shakshuka has a balance of flavors that feels like a warm hug. Let’s explore what makes this egg dish so comforting. It starts with a rich tomato and bell pepper stew. This stew is the base for bold spices and your personal touch.
Popular Variations of Ingredients
Feel free to play with textures and tastes! Here’s how to make it your own:
- Add smoky fire with a dash of harissa or a pinch of cayenne.
- Swap in spinach or arugula for a fresh crunch.
- Top with feta or crumbled goat cheese for tangy contrast.
- Try zucchini or mushrooms to stretch portions without sacrificing richness.
Choosing the Best Tomatoes
Tomatoes are the soul of this dish. When picking canned varieties, look for brands with no added sugars. Fresh tomatoes work too—if using, choose vine-ripened for sweetness. For the stew, bell peppers add brightness while onions mellow into a savory base. Always pat them dry before chopping to keep the sauce from getting watery.
Pro tip: Toss in a teaspoon of sugar if your tomatoes taste acidic—this balances the tang just like my grandmother taught me.
Every ingredient matters. From the eggs’ runny centers to the spices’ warmth, this dish invites you to nurture your own version. What will you add to your next batch?
The Perfect Shakshuka Recipe
There’s something magical about a skillet bubbling with warm spices and eggs in a velvety tomato base. This brunch recipe is more than a meal—it’s a ritual. Let’s make those ingredients special, step by step.
Step-by-Step Cooking Instructions
Begin by heating 5 tablespoons of olive oil in a 10-inch skillet. Add 1 cup finely chopped onion and 1 large red bell pepper. Sauté until they’re soft, creating the dish’s base.
Next, stir in 2 tsp coriander, 2 tsp cumin, 2 tsp smoked paprika, and ½ tsp caraway seeds. Cook for 30 seconds until the spices are fragrant. Then, pour in 2 cups crushed tomatoes and 1 cup water. Simmer for 10 minutes until the sauce thickens.
Make wells in the sauce with a spoon. Crack 6 eggs into each well. Cover the skillet and cook for 8 minutes, until the whites are set but the yolks are still runny. Serve hot with crusty bread.
Tips for Best Results
- Use a cast-iron skillet for even heat distribution.
- Adjust spice levels by adding jalapeño or omitting for milder flavor.
- Let the sauce simmer longer if you prefer a thicker consistency.
- Garnish with fresh cilantro and feta for extra texture.
For a quick shortcut, prep the tomato base up to 3 days ahead. And if you crave more ideas, explore global twists on Samantha’s Kitchen. They have vegan and seafood versions too!
Remember, perfection isn’t about precision—it’s about savoring the moment. Enjoy this shakshuka with loved ones, and let the flavors guide you.
Shakshuka Cooking Techniques
Mastering shakshuka is about blending tradition with modern ease. Whether you use a cast-iron skillet or a sleek breakfast skillet, the goal is the same. You want a velvety sauce holding golden eggs. Let’s see how to keep its roots alive while fitting it into your kitchen.
Traditional vs. Modern Methods
Shakshuka comes from Middle Eastern cuisine. Traditionally, it cooks in earthenware over low heat, allowing flavors to blend slowly. Modern cooks might use cast-iron or stainless steel skillets for even cooking. Both ways can lead to great results. Here’s how:
- Traditional: Simmer tomatoes and spices for 15 minutes on low heat. Eggs nestle gently in the sauce’s embrace.
- Modern: A breakfast skillet lets you control heat precisely. Add eggs, cover with a lid, and steam gently for tender whites and runny yolks.
Common Mistakes to Avoid
Even seasoned cooks can make mistakes. Here’s how to avoid them:
- Overcrowding: Leave space between eggs so yolks stay intact. Pack the skillet like puzzle pieces, not a jumble.
- Salt too early: Add salt at the end to avoid drawing moisture from veggies.
- Skipping smoky notes: A dash of smoked paprika elevates the sauce, a secret from Middle Eastern kitchens.
Remember: Imperfect eggs or slightly runny sauce? Drizzle with olive oil and sprinkle feta. Every bite still tastes like home.
Pairing Dishes with Shakshuka
Enhancing your shakshuka experience means finding the right sides. Look for dishes that add brightness, crunch, or creaminess. Mediterranean flavors are perfect for this. They complement the bold tastes of North African food.
Ideal Sides to Serve
Start with crisp salads to balance the rich sauce. A simple Mediterranean cucumber-tomato mix with lemon and olive oil is great. For more substance, try roasted potatoes or sautéed spinach.
These add earthy flavors that enrich the meal. Creamy hummus or baba ganoush also pair well with the smoky base. Even avocado fries add a fun twist, combining fried crunch with spiced eggs.
Best Types of Bread for Dipping
Warm bread is a must. Pita is perfect for soaking up sauce, but North African food also loves sourdough or challah. Toasting it lightly helps it hold heat without getting soggy.
Pairing crusty bread with feta or labneh makes the meal special. Keep it simple: tear the bread into pieces and serve it family-style.
Nutritional Benefits of Shakshuka
Shakshuka is more than just a tasty egg dish. It’s a mix of flavors and nutrients. The tomato and bell pepper stew is full of vitamins. The eggs add protein and important nutrients. This dish is good for you and tastes great.

Healthy Ingredients to Include
Adding these to your recipe boosts nutrition:
- Spinach or kale for iron and folate
- Garlic and onions for immunity-boosting sulfur compounds
- Chickpeas to add fiber and plant-based protein
- Leafy herbs like cilantro for antioxidants
Balancing Flavors and Nutrition
We believe small tweaks make a big difference:
- Swap half the olive oil with avocado oil for a lower calorie option
- Use low-sodium canned tomatoes to reduce salt intake
- Add a sprinkle of nutritional yeast for cheesy flavor without dairy
Every bite of this dish balances comfort and nutrition. The eggs alone provide 9 grams of protein per serving. The stew’s tomatoes give you vitamin C and lycopene. Shakshuka is perfect for any meal, showing that healthy eating can be comforting.
Shakshuka for Breakfast vs. Dinner
Shakshuka is magical, feeling cozy at dawn or after sunset. It’s perfect as a breakfast skillet or a dinner favorite, without losing flavor or comfort. I’ve served it to morning coffee drinkers and it always impresses.
Why It’s Perfect Any Time
At breakfast, its warm spices and runny yolks are like a warm hug. It’s packed with protein for the day. At dinner, it’s a savory treat with soft eggs and deep tomatoes. It’s filling, thanks to protein, veggies, and carbs.
It’s also a hit at brunch, with creative twists. You can make it in cast-iron skillets for breakfast or mini ramekins for brunch. Add chili flakes or herbs for extra flavor.
Ways to Elevate Every Meal
- Breakfast: Bake in cast-iron skillets and serve with sliced mango or berries. Drizzle almond milk ricotta for creaminess.
- Brunch: Prep mini ramekins for a hands-on feast. Top with chili flakes or herbs like cilantro.
- Dinner: Pair with crusty sourdough and a green salad. Add spinach or arugula for freshness.
Feel free to experiment—try swapping eggs for chickpeas for a vegan brunch recipe or adding feta for a salty kick. The secret is letting the dish’s richness match the moment. Whether it’s your morning fuel or evening comfort, this skillet meal is always satisfying.
Creative Twists on Classic Shakshuka
Shakshuka is like a warm hug, ready to be made your own. It’s a chance to try new flavors. Whether you love meat or veggies, there’s a version for you.
Adding Meat or Seafood
- Try crumbled merguez sausage for a smoky North African flair
- Add flaky cod or shrimp for a coastal Mediterranean touch
- Swap chorizo for a Spanish twist with bold paprika notes
“The beauty of shakshuka is its adaptability—like a blank canvas for your pantry treasures,” says Chef Amira Ben-Hur of Dr. Shakshuka in Jaffa.

Vegan Alternatives to Consider
Plant-based fans can enjoy:
- Silken tofu “eggs” poached in the sauce
- Chickpea flour “omelets” folded into the tomato base
- Roasted zucchini “eggs” for a meat-free protein boost
These changes keep the dish’s heart while exploring new tastes. Don’t be afraid to add harissa for spice or roasted red peppers for sweetness. Even leftovers can become a new dish. Your kitchen is a place for fun and discovery.
Shakshuka Around the World
Shakshuka has traveled from North African kitchens to brunch tables worldwide. It’s a dish from Middle Eastern cuisine and North African food. It tells stories of migration and cultural exchange.
From Tel Aviv’s markets to New York City’s cafes, it brings people together. Its warmth and bold flavors unite us at shared tables.
Cultural Roots and Global Love Affair
Shakshuka started in North Africa, where tomatoes and spices were cooked in clay pots. It spread through trade and became a key part of Middle Eastern cuisine.
Now, you can find many versions. There’s Tunisian harissa, Israeli feta, and New Orleans’ cajun shakshuka. Places like Jerusalem’s Café Nadi and Tel Aviv’s Dr. Shakshuka keep traditions alive. In the US, Simcha in Massachusetts adds its own twist.
A Dish That Brings Us Together
Shakshuka is special because it encourages sharing. In Tunisia, it’s enjoyed during Ramadan. In Israel, it’s a breakfast favorite, often with hummus or herbs.
It’s easy to make your own, adding spinach or feta for extra flavor. Whether in a Jerusalem café or a Brooklyn truck, it’s a comfort food.
From its Ottoman roots to today’s brunch menus, shakshuka shows how food can unite us. It invites us to gather, stir, and enjoy, no matter where we are.
We are interested in your feedback
There are no reviews yet. Be the first one to write one.